2002 Mercedes-Benz S-Class — MOT failures & pass rate
Across 2,876 MOT tests, the 2002 Mercedes-Benz S-Class recorded a 79.6% pass rate. Executive cars of a similar age fail 24.3% of the time, so this is 3.9pp better than the group it competes with. Failures cluster in lighting & signalling, suspension and brakes.
What the MOT record shows
No single area dominates — lighting & signalling (10.3%) and suspension (8.5%) are close, so failures are spread across several systems rather than one weak point.
At component level the recurring items are headlamp aim, rigid brake pipes and pins and bushes — headlamp aim alone was recorded 146 times.
Condition tracks the odometer closely. Failures run at 16.1% in the 0-30k band and 23.1% in the 150k+ band, a 7.0-point spread.
The petrol cars hold up better: 19.2% fail against 22.3% for diesel, a 3.0-point gap across 2,876 tests.
Brakes is the most common advisory, noted on 33.6% of tests — work that passed today but is likely due soon.
The trend is improving — the fail rate fell from 22.2% in 2021 to 17.9% in 2025, as the worst-kept examples leave the fleet.

What to check before buying a 2002 S-Class
The failure pattern for this year is specific enough to inspect against: lighting & signalling accounted for 10.3% of tests. Start there.
- Lighting & signalling (10.3% of tests): Often a cheap bulb, but persistent issues can mean wiring or corrosion in the units. Typical repair: £10–£150.
- Suspension (8.5% of tests): Worn drop links, bushes, springs or shocks — listen for knocks over bumps and check for uneven tyre wear. Typical repair: £150–£450 per corner.
- Brakes (7.0% of tests): Pads/discs are routine wear; binding, imbalance or corroded pipes are more serious — test for pulling under braking. Typical repair: £100–£350 per axle.
Repair costs are rough UK ballpark ranges to set expectations, not quotes — actual prices vary widely by car, parts and garage.
